Saffron Donuts with Rosewater Icing
I have had the flavors of this doughnut in my head for a while. I couldn't wait to taste it, and I have to say, they are as good as I imagined they would be.
These Saffron Donuts with Rosewater Icing will be a unique and decadent Valentines breakfast or dessert option.
Well, one of them. It's Valentines Week around here, I cannot limit myself to one pink dessert.
I love the complex flavor saffron brings, and pairing it with a subtle rosewater is simply meant to be. I love these flavors, I love these doughnuts.
